The legs of an isosceles right triangle increases in length at a rate of 5 m/s. a. at what rate is the area of the triangle changing when the legs are 1 m long? b. at what rate is the area of the triangle changing when the hypotenuse is 2 m long? c. at what rate is the length of the hypotenuse changing?
